From what I understand, if your opponent mulligans once, you are allowed to place 1 (?) additional Pokemon to your Bench, after placing your Prize cards but before the coin flip. Is this correct? I am assuming the number is 1 if you drew 1 extra card, 2 if you drew 2 extra cards, etc... but your hand isn't public knowledge, so I'm sort of confused how that's supposed to work or enforced. Maybe I drew a Trainer from the mulligan that makes it better to bench a Pokemon that was already in my hand.

Reference: http://pokegym.net/forums/showthread.php?172287-Another-mulligan-question

Additionally, at what point are you not allowed to place more Basics from your hand to your Bench before the game starts? Is it after you put your Prizes out (unless your opponent mulligans)?

Thanks.
 
BDS was saying what you could do with a drawn basic, not what you could or could not do with any other basics in your hand.

At any time before the coin flip, you can continue to put down Basic Pokemon from your hand. It doesn't matter when they got into your hand.
